
Key ASUN Road Weekend on Tap for Women's Soccer
10/11/2018 10:20:00 AM | Women's Soccer
KICKOFF
Looking to build on the team's first ASUNÂ victory of the season, North Florida women's soccer hits the road for a pair of important conference clashes this weekend against Lipscomb (Friday) and North Alabama (Sunday).Â

LIPSCOMB REPORT (8-4-2 | 3-1-0 ASUN)
Roster | Schedule | Stats
- Lipscomb saw a four-match win streak halted last Sunday with a 2-1 overtime loss against Liberty
- The Bisons opened ASUN play with three straight road wins including a 1-0 decision over then No. 23-ranked FGCU
- LU is currently tied for third in the ASUNÂ standings with 9 points
- Lipscomb is 4-1-1 at home this season
- Olivia Doak and Riley Henry share the team lead with 6 goals each | Doak ranks among the ASUN leaders in points with 19 (6G, 7A)
- Goalkeeper Kate Mason has played every minute between the pipes for the Bisons, owning a 0.95 GAA and collecting 61 saves
- Each of the last two meetings between UNF and Lipscomb have been decided by a single goal
NORTH ALABAMA REPORT (8-6-0 | 2-2-0 ASUN)
Roster | Schedule | Stats
- North Alabama earned a win in its ASUNÂ debut vs Kennesaw State but has dropped two of its last three contests
- The Lions are currently tied for 5th in the ASUNÂ standings with 6 points
- UNA is led in scoring by Shelby Wall, who has tallied 7 goals and 8 assists | Her 22 points ranks second in the ASUN
- Shelby Thornton has played and started in 12 matches as goalie for UNA, posting 48 saves and a 1.17 GAA
- The Lions are 5-3 at home in their first season as a DI program

NOTABLE
- UNF snapped a four-match winless skid with a 1-0 victory over rival Jacksonville last Saturday night
- Ospreys will be playing their second and third matches in a four-match road stretch to close the regular season
- UNF is currently tied for 7th in the ASUNÂ with 4 points
- North Florida is 13-20-5 on the road under Coach Confer including a 3-2 mark this season, highlighted by three consecutive victories
- UNF has had 11 different players net a goal this season | One of just 16 teams in the country with more than 10 goal scorers
- Sophomore Reiss is the reigning ASUN Freshman of the Year and was tabbed a preseason All-ASUN honoree | Reiss spent early August playing for Brazil in the FIFA U20 Women's World Cup in France
- Reiss and freshman Kendra Hoffman rank 1st and 2nd in the ASUN for shots, taking 49 and 45, respectively
- Sophomore goalkeeper Rhiannon Conelley has four shutouts this season and 10 in her career | Needs just 4 saves to reach 100 for her career
- North Florida has used 27 different players on the pitch this year
- With a pair of matches cancelled this season due to weather, North Florida has now had a game cancelled in each of the past 5 seasons
- UNF was picked to finish 5th in the ASUNÂ in the league's preseason poll
- North Florida is in its 23rd season of competition | 2018 marks the fifth season in tenure of head coach Robin Confer
CONFER CORNER
"We hope to build on the momentum of the Jacksonville game, as we play two critical road conference games this weekend. Both Lipscomb and North Alabama are having solid seasons, so we know we will have to be at our best. The opportunity is there for us to improve our league standing and we are excited for the challenge. Our team has remained positive and confident despite some up-and-down results in conference play. We will carry that same attitude when we step on the field against both opponents." -- Head coach Robin Confer
